


“While the industrial space has changed gradually over 40 years, its transformation has accelerated in recent years, and will exponentially evolve over the next decade,” begins Colin Geis, director of product management- IIoT at Red Lion Controls. As technology continues to gain the upper hand, organizations are starting to understand the value of information contained within the data and its importance in business operations. Not only does it help in process optimization but also in opening doors to business models and real-time actionable insights.
Bringing hope for organizations struggling in these aspects, Red Lion’s protocols library comprises provides a simple path for machinery to communicate with automation equipment. Irrespective of the environment the solution is deployed in, Red Lion’s protocol gateways collect data from deployed assets and can transmit that data to any place using modern and secure technology. The data can then be viewed locally via operator panels where the operators can see process flows and get notifications of issues or malfunctions. The data can also be aggregated and used by management teams to create and manage KPIs to improve the efficiency of entire facilities. “When data meets industry insights, actionable and insightful outcomes can be acted upon,” adds Geis, which, as he explains, can be done locally or on any IoT platform.

The IIoT solution provider’s affiliation with top IoT platforms in the market allows it to provide clients with the freedom to choose the best equipment, instead of just the compatible ones.
These capabilities can be exemplified by Red Lion’s collaboration with an oil and gas firm that needed to control water supply and monitor its usage along with the pumps and storage tank levels. The client wanted to manage the overall efficiencies of their mobile units. Since these units were moved to different sites, the organization sought a unique application that could be updated as requirements changed. In response to these requisites, the use of Red Lion’s industrial networking solution ensured better overall process control, reducing the need for on-site support staff. With this remote monitoring capability, the oil and gas firm now has secure access to usage reports and near real-time data from sites worldwide.
